Joann Spencer Siegrist
Professor
of Puppetry/Creative Dramatics
Director, WVU
Puppet Mobile
BFA - West Virginia University;
MFA - University of Georgia; Post-graduate studies - University of Northern Colorado and Rutgers
University
Professor Siegrist teaches a
variety of courses in children's theatre, puppetry and creative dramatics.
In addition to teaching at WVU, she has worked as an instructor for
St. Vincent's College and Radford University.
Nationally, she has appeared on Good
Morning America representing the "Read American" literacy
group and the AARP. She also served as the national educational
consultant
for
the Puppeteers of America and Board member to the Eugene O'Neill
Theatre Center.
Currently she is President of the
Board of Directors of UNIMA-USA (the international puppetry organization),
which fosters puppetry abroad. Joann has conducted numerous workshops
statewide, regionally and nationally on creative drama and puppetry
production. She has developed educational puppet videos and worked
as a consultant for national groups such as Very Special Arts; The
Learning
Channel; the National Environmental Education and Training Foundation
in Washington, DC; and the PBS/WQED Pittsburgh Children's TV Pilot
Frank's Garage.
